Output 7646856fe78c63b8dc19bf46cb0e6b8b68ba0cb454d9440e32c06d726cb726eb:1

value
340000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 585ff5b6c6915a7bb5e425502b6c8d299e6ae25c OP_EQUAL
address
39kJLq6TRvnFfLhtNgwXz7CuetPLATbWEu
transaction
7646856fe78c63b8dc19bf46cb0e6b8b68ba0cb454d9440e32c06d726cb726eb
spent
true